Is It Time for an HVAC Replacement? 5 Telltale Signs

Identifying when your HVAC system has reached the end of its effective life is the first step toward reclaiming your home comfort. While minor repairs can often extend a unit's lifespan, certain indicators suggest that replacement is the more financially sound and comfortable choice in the long run.

  1. Age of Your System: Most air conditioning units have a lifespan of 10-15 years, while furnaces can last 15-20 years. If your system is approaching or has exceeded these age ranges, its efficiency naturally declines, and breakdowns become more frequent. An older system, even if still somewhat functional, may be operating at a significantly lower efficiency than newer models, costing you more in energy consumption.
  2. Frequent, Costly Repairs: Are you calling for repairs multiple times a year? Are individual repair costs adding up to a substantial portion of a new system's price? Continuously repairing an aging unit can become a money pit. Each repair, while seemingly minor, chips away at your savings and doesn't address the underlying inefficiency or impending total failure of the system.
  3. Rising Energy Bills: A noticeable increase in your monthly utility bills, without a corresponding change in usage habits, often indicates that your HVAC system is losing its efficiency. Older units work harder to achieve the desired temperature, consuming more energy in the process. This inefficiency translates directly into higher operating costs for you.
  4. Inconsistent Temperatures or Poor Performance: If some rooms in your home are too hot while others are too cold, or if your system struggles to reach and maintain your desired temperature settings, it's a clear sign of poor performance. This can be due to an improperly sized unit, aging components, or degraded ductwork, all of which point towards the benefits of a modern, well-installed replacement.
  5. Strange Noises or Odors: Grinding, squealing, banging, or persistent unpleasant smells (like a burning odor or musty smell) emanating from your HVAC system are strong indicators of mechanical problems or mold growth within the unit or ductwork. While some noises can be simple fixes, others can signal serious internal issues that make replacement a safer and healthier option.

Repair or Replace? A Data-Driven Guide for Paso Robles Homeowners

The "repair vs. replace" dilemma is common for many homeowners. To help you make an informed decision, HVAC professionals often use a few guiding principles, such as the "50% Rule" or the "$5,000 Rule."

The 50% Rule suggests that if the cost of a repair is 50% or more of the cost of a new system, replacement is generally the more economical choice. For example, if a new HVAC system costs $10,000, and a repair would cost $5,000 or more, investing in a new system often provides greater long-term value. Similarly, the "$5,000 Rule" indicates that if major repairs are costing you around $5,000 or more, it's a strong sign to consider replacement, especially for an older system.

Consider the average lifespan of HVAC units: an air conditioner typically lasts 10-15 years, and a furnace 15-20 years. If your system is nearing or past these age benchmarks, even a seemingly minor repair might be a temporary fix for a system on its last legs.

While a repair might offer a short-term solution, a new high-efficiency system provides significant long-term savings through reduced energy consumption. Modern HVAC units boast higher S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) ratings for air conditioners and AFUE (Annual Fuel Utilization Efficiency) ratings for furnaces, meaning they convert more of the energy they consume into heating or cooling your home. This translates directly into lower monthly utility bills, increased comfort, and improved indoor air quality. The initial investment in a replacement system often pays for itself over time through these energy savings.

Professional Sizing and Load Calculation (The "Why" Behind Manual J)

One of the most critical steps in the replacement process is performing a precise load calculation, commonly referred to as a Manual J calculation. This isn't just about determining the square footage of your home; it's a detailed analysis that considers numerous factors such as your home's orientation, window types and sizes, insulation levels, ceiling heights, appliance heat output, and the number of occupants. An accurately sized system ensures optimal comfort, consistent temperatures throughout your home, and maximum energy efficiency. An oversized system will cycle on and off too frequently, leading to excessive wear and tear, humidity issues, and uneven cooling/heating. An undersized system, on the other hand, will run constantly, struggling to keep up with demand and driving up your energy bills. Manual J calculations prevent these common pitfalls, guaranteeing your new system is perfectly matched to your home.

Post-Installation Commissioning: Ensuring Peak Performance

Our service extends beyond simply installing the new unit. Post-installation commissioning is a vital step to ensure your new HVAC system operates at its peak performance from day one. Our technicians will meticulously test every component of the system, verifying proper refrigerant levels, airflow, electrical connections, and thermostat calibration. We will balance the airflow to ensure even temperature distribution throughout your home and conduct a comprehensive run-through of the system's functions. Before leaving, we will walk you through your new system’s operation, explain maintenance requirements, and answer any final questions you may have, ensuring you are completely comfortable and confident with your new investment.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

How long does an HVAC replacement take?

The duration of an HVAC replacement can vary depending on the complexity of the job, but most residential replacements can be completed within one to three days. This includes removing the old system, installing the new components, connecting the electrical and refrigerant lines, and thoroughly testing the new system.

What SEER rating do I need for my new AC unit?

The ideal S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) rating depends on several factors, including your local climate, your budget, and how long you plan to stay in your home. Higher SEER ratings indicate greater energy efficiency and can lead to significant savings on your utility bills over time. Current minimum SEER ratings are set by federal standards, but many homeowners opt for higher-efficiency models for long-term savings and comfort.

Will a new HVAC system save me money?

Yes, investing in a new, high-efficiency HVAC system typically results in significant long-term savings on your energy bills. Modern systems consume less energy to provide the same level of heating and cooling compared to older, less efficient units. The exact savings will depend on the efficiency rating of your new system, your home's insulation, and your energy usage habits.

Is ductwork replacement necessary when replacing my HVAC system?

Ductwork replacement is not always necessary, but it is often recommended, especially if your existing ducts are old, leaky, improperly sized, or poorly insulated. Damaged or inefficient ductwork can significantly diminish the performance of even a brand-new HVAC system, leading to energy loss and uneven temperatures. Our technicians will inspect your current ductwork during the initial consultation and advise if an upgrade is beneficial for optimal system performance and efficiency.
